APPLICATION MATERIALS
Application materials are available on the Udall Foundation Web site. Students
must make an appointment with the Fellowship Coordinator to register their intent
to apply and to discuss their candidacy. Call 255-6931 to schedule an appointment.
APPLICATION MATERIALS DUE TO FELLOWSHIP COORDINATOR FEBRUARY 1
The Fellowship Coordinator will forward your application materials to the Cornell
Endorsement Committee. Make sure that you read the fine print on the application
forms and that you have filled in all the blanks as you would for the final submission.
Materials should be in polished form, collated and paper-clipped (not stapled)
for easy distribution to committee members. All materials must arrive to 103
Barnes Hall by 2:00 p.m. on February 1, 2010.
Submit to the on-campus committee:
- Essay
- College transcript(s) from each institution attended
- You must provide official
transcripts. The Fellowship Coordinator may not get transcripts on your behalf.
- Three letters of recommendation:
Faculty members
provide information on your academic qualifications, as well as your interest
and commitment to a career in environmental public policy, health care, or tribal
public policy. Recommenders are also asked to comment on your personal characteristics,
particularly on your initiative, maturity, and potential to make an impact on
public policy. The Fellowship Coordinator can provide advice on choosing recommenders.
ENDORSEMENT
Six applicants may be endorsed by the on-campus committee. The campus committee
may offer nominees advice on how to improve their materials for final submission.
Nominees submit the final version of their applications for approval by the Fellowship
Coordinator by February 25, before submitting the application electronically.
A complete application consists of:
- Nominee Information Form
- Essay
- College transcript(s) from each institution attended
- Three letters of recommendation
